I actually have to agree with Pumpy, I much prefer the stock Sony 4.1.2 on my Ion compared to Cyanogen 10. The cyanogen ROM was markedly slower in UI interactions, phone boot up and shutdown speeds and especially with the camera, it just felt more sluggish. I didn't notice any tangible improvement whatsoever and the new camera app it installed was downright terrible, going from 1-1.5s opening to 9-10s, not to mention the quality was locked to 8mp as opposed to 12.
